[Whitepaper] Taking a ‘Byte’ Out of Data Threats
Featuring Christopher Vollmar, World Wide Storage and Data Resiliency Architect for IBM
Data threats are rising, with 32% of incidents involving data theft, according to IBM’s 2024 Threat Intelligence Index. As federal agencies face increasing risks, integrating storage with security is key to protecting critical data.
“Linking storage and security together...helps teams react faster while minimizing data loss,” says Chris Vollmar, IBM’s Worldwide Storage Architect. IBM FlashSystem supports cyber resiliency by creating immutable copies, enabling rapid recovery after attacks. By enhancing collaboration between teams and leveraging solutions like FlashSystem, agencies can better protect sensitive workloads and reduce recovery times.
